Transaction 58da7bd353a1be405b15b151fdd6918aa7e74f62401477d8d4b08127f888cc97

block
693edebea9e999b71539e336c1d3cc6b1bf1fe886896e03fe62e4f75038013e2

34 Inputs

2 Outputs